Custom window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new, tailored units that match the specific dimensions and style of a property. This process ensures a precise fit, helping to improve the overall appearance of a home or commercial building. Service providers often work with a variety of window types, including double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, to meet the unique needs of each property. Homeowners typically choose this service when their current windows are outdated, damaged, or no longer functioning properly, making their living space less comfortable or less energy-efficient.
This service can help address several common problems that arise with aging or poorly maintained windows. Drafts and air leaks are frequent issues that lead to higher energy bills and reduced comfort during colder months. Broken or cracked glass can compromise security and safety, while windows that are difficult to open or close may pose safety concerns or hinder emergency egress. Additionally, old windows often lack the modern features and aesthetic appeal that enhance a property's curb appeal. Custom window replacement offers a practical solution to these issues, providing improved insulation, security, and visual appeal.

The overview below groups typical Custom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Temecula,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window replacements, such as a single pane or small window,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window size and style.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ing standard-sized windows with energy-efficient models us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 per window.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, though larger or more customized options can cost more.
Full Home Window Replacement - Replacing all windows in a typical home can range from $10,000 to $25,000, depending on the number of windows and the quality of materials. Larger, more complex projects can reach $30,000+ in some cases.
Custom or Specialty Windows - Installing custom, oversized, or specialty windows can vary widely, often starting around $3,000 per window and exceeding $5,000 for particularly elaborate designs. These projects are less common and tend to be at the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of custom window replacement? Custom window replacement can enhance a home's appearance, improve energy efficiency, and increase property value by fitting precisely to the existing openings and design preferences.
How do local contractors handle different window styles? Local service providers typically have experience with a variety of window styles, including casement, double-hung, and picture windows, ensuring they can meet specific aesthetic and functional needs.
Can custom windows improve energy efficiency? Yes, many custom window options include features like advanced glazing and insulation to help reduce energy costs and maintain indoor comfort.
What materials are available for custom window replacements? Local contractors often work with materials such as vinyl, wood, aluminum, and composite, allowing for choices that match the home's style and durability preferences.
